Decision |
The Supreme Court refused the leave to appeal after determining that the High Court did not commit any error of law or principle in condoning the delay of the writ petition. The decision emphasized that the absence of the respondents' counsel was due to a genuine mistake in estimating the time required to reach the court, as he was representing another bench at the same time. The court reiterated that in cases where a lawyer makes a genuine error in estimating the time to appear, it can be a valid reason for recalling the order resulting from their absence. The petition was ultimately dismissed. |
Summary |
This case revolves around the Limitation Act (IX of 1908) and the Civil Procedure Code (V of 1908), particularly focusing on the Supreme Court's ruling regarding the condonation of delay in the restoration of a writ petition. The court evaluated the circumstances under which the petition was originally dismissed for non-prosecution due to the non-appearance of the counsel.
